The BEST of BOHOL, PHILIPPINES: Day Tour, Panglao Island Hopping and More!



When we talk about Bohol, people will first think of those hills that look like perfect mounds of chocolates - the "Chocolate Hills" or those little primates that will perfectly fit in your palm - the "Philippine Tarsier". But these are actually just few of the many attractions and natural wonders that this beautiful, well-blessed tourist destination in Central Philippines has to offer.

Bohol is an island province (with some minor surrounding islands) in Central Visayas Region in the Philippines, with Tagbilaran City as its capital. It is accessible by both air and sea transfer, either to take an hour flight from Manila (Airlines: Cebu Pacific, Philippines Airlines) or take a ferry departing from neighboring cities like Cebu City or Dumaguete City. Accommodation in Bohol won't be a problem as you can choose a variety of it, from budget class to mid-range to high class hotels either in the city center (Tagbilaran) or beach-side vacation (Panglao Island).

Pandanon Island, Bohol: Escapade with Islands Banca Cruises + Bohol WakeFest 2012


Definitely my summer still on the go as I embrace June with major Beach Destinations. I'm done with Panglao Island so the next stop: Pandanon Island, Bohol, Philippines - June 9, 2012. This island hopping getaway is actually an annual event with my colleagues from college (University of San Carlos - USC Computer Engineering Batch 2011). Actually I had a last minute decision to come along with my friends to this known island destination in the province of Bohol. The island is part of the Municipality of Jetafe, it's around 30-45minutes boat ride from Punta Engano, Mactan Island, Cebu (docking area of boats used for the famous Cebu Island Hopping experience).  We used to have the regular boat provider, Eris Tours but my dear friends decided to experience something new this time - an escapade with Islands Banca Cruise. Prior that day, I was already informed ahead that there was an on-going event in the island, the so-called "Bohol WakeFest 2012", a wake-boarding activity which started at May and will end at June (one of the reasons why I decided to join this activity, haha). I envy those who have tried it (I wanted to try but there were already people who got a reservation for such activity), since the rates are OK: Php600 - Half Day activity and Php900 - Whole Day activity. But still, it was worth the visit there in the island because of its prestine white sand beach, the ambiance was really perfect for a group escapade (not so many tourists by that time).
